The Indian Railways Institute of Mechanical & Electrical Engineering, Jamalpur is the Centralised Training Institute of Indian Railways, for the training of officers and supervisors of the Mechanical Engineering department.

Built in the first decade of 20th century, the original two-storey building of IRIMEE was destroyed in a major earthquake in 1921.
